Subject: Re: [PATCH] mmc: sdhci-brcmstb: Fix mmc timeout errors on S5 suspend

On 8/01/21 12:15 am, Al Cooper wrote:
> Commit e7b5d63a82fe ("mmc: sdhci-brcmstb: Add shutdown callback")
> that added a shutdown callback to the diver, is causing "mmc timeout"
> errors on S5 suspend. The problem was that the "remove" was queuing
> additional MMC commands after the "shutdown" and these caused
> timeouts as the MMC queues were cleaned up for "remove". The
> shutdown callback will be changed to calling sdhci-pltfm_suspend
> which should get better power savings because the clocks will be
> shutdown.
>
> Fixes: e7b5d63a82fe ("mmc: sdhci-brcmstb: Add shutdown callback")
> Signed-off-by: Al Cooper <alcooperx@gmail.com>
Acked-by: Adrian Hunter <adrian.hunter@intel.com>
> ---
> drivers/mmc/host/sdhci-brcmstb.c | 6 +-----
> 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 5 deletions(-)
>
> diff --git a/drivers/mmc/host/sdhci-brcmstb.c b/drivers/mmc/host/sdhci-brcmstb.c
> index bbf3496f4495..f9780c65ebe9 100644
> --- a/drivers/mmc/host/sdhci-brcmstb.c
> +++ b/drivers/mmc/host/sdhci-brcmstb.c
> @@ -314,11 +314,7 @@ static int sdhci_brcmstb_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
>
> static void sdhci_brcmstb_shutdown(struct platform_device *pdev)
> {
> - int ret;
> -
> - ret = sdhci_pltfm_unregister(pdev);
> - if (ret)
> - dev_err(&pdev->dev, "failed to shutdown\n");
> + sdhci_pltfm_suspend(&pdev->dev);
> }
>
> MODULE_DEVICE_TABLE(of, sdhci_brcm_of_match);
>
